Abstract

Technologies for secure authentication and programming of an accelerator device are described. In one example, a computing is disclosed comprising an accelerator device to: provide a unique device identifier to an accelerator services enclave (ASE) of a processor of the computing device; authenticate with the ASE by: performing a secure key exchange with the ASE to establish a shared secret tunnel key; verifying an enclave certificate of the ASE; and providing an attestation response to the ASE indicative of an accelerator device configuration; establish a secure channel with the ASE protected by the shared secret tunnel key; receive bitstream image key and bitstream data key from the ASE via the secure channel; program the accelerator device via the secure channel using the bitstream image key; and exchange data with a tenant enclave of the processor, the data protected by the bitstream data key.
